UM Java API  6.16
com.latencybusters.lbm.LBMEventQueueCallback Interface Reference

Public Member Functions

void monitor (Object cbArg, int eventType, int eventQueueSize, long eventQueueDelay)

Detailed Description

Interface for handling Event Queue monitor callbacks.

Member Function Documentation

void com.latencybusters.lbm.LBMEventQueueCallback.monitor ( Object  cbArg,
int  eventType,
int  eventQueueSize,
long  eventQueueDelay 

Event Queue callback method.

cbArgClient data pointer supplied in LBMEventQueue()
eventTypeOne of LBM.EVENT_QUEUE_*_WARNING or LBM.EVENT_QUEUE_ENQUEUE_NOTIFICATION, depending on enabled options.
eventQueueSizeNumber of events currently in the queue.
eventQueueDelayNumber of microseconds the oldest event has been in the event queue. (Note, this will be the next event dispatched.)

Referenced by com.latencybusters.lbm.LBMEventQueue.monitor().

